It's fun repairing a Galaga arcade game boardset that another tech messed up. Not only did they not replace a chip that failed when vibrations occurred (internal die bond failure), they left resistor packs unsoldered which made the game very unstable - crashing and rebooting often.

Restoring a very old, late 70s computer, a SOL-20, with an incredible homebrew modification: An NSC800 CPU replacement for the 8080A.

What's so cool about that? It's a Z80 compatible CPU which greatly expands the software that it can run.

And I reverse engineered it

This Simpsons arcade board took damage from a wiring short inside the cabinet. It came in through the Player 1 Coin Input, damaged it, then took out this custom chip and four ROM chips.

Luckily I had a parts Lethal Enforcers PCB here to salvage a replacement custom chip. I hand soldered this in.
